Good Luck with your crossing, But you may never get sea's less then 3-4 Ft. Leon Woolard works for me now and he was on the boat with Reggie for that run and said the only calm place was off the coast of Cuba. Make sure you have extra fuel as they ran out just as they pulled into the harbor after refueling from drums on the way and that was on the 48' with large tanks

Thanks. I would be happy with 3 - 4 with some 5's thrown in and that should be doable. We need to watch the weather on both sides of the Gulf. We need a 2 - 3 day window tho and were just not getting it. We will continue to be patient and we will get our opportunity and we will get this done. Yes, fuel consumption is our biggest concern. If we are plowing water and not running on top we could be in trouble.

I have copied and attached NOAA forecast for SW Gulf. It actually looks worse than this week. Remnants of Tropical storm Alma.

I have spoken to Eric Colby a couple of times who was also on Reggie's boat and wrote the article for Boating Magazine. He has been helpful. They really took a pounding. If I remember correctly they finished at Isle Mejueras (sp?) with the fuel issue.
If I can help it, I want not to pound the crap out of my new boat, myself or my crew.
Usually by now the Gulf is starting to lay down some but seems not this year yet..... but it will !! ( I hope ! )
